How old was he when he committed suicide? Do you have the Death Cert?

An Uncle of mine committed suicide in Swansea in 1930. There was an Inquest, but the papers were destroyed in the 1970's. It was certainly reported in the press at the time though. If you give more details I will have another look for you.
